in double elim group:
team who wins first 2 matches against 2 different opponents get to playoffs. this proves they are better than half of the teams in their groups.
team who loses first 2 matches against 2 different opponents doesn't go to playoffs. this proves they are worse than half of the teams in their groups.
the remaining 2 teams duel to see who's better. winner goes to playoffs.
in swiss system:
team who wins 2 matches first against 2 different opponents get to playoffs. this also proves they are better than half of the teams in their groups.
team who loses 2 matches first against 2 different opponents doesn't go to playoffs. this also proves they are worse than half of the teams in their groups.
between the remaining 2 teams, the team that has beaten the other go to playoffs due H2H rule.

DDK's proposition doesn't make sense to me. the last games for the 1st and 4th best team in the groups will not be mandatory at all. and then the groups would have 6 matches instead of 5; total 4 extra matches in 4 groups. that would cost rito extra money, too. am i missing something here?
